
From VOA Creole: Haiti multinational force denies losing members in gunfight
Voice of America
People displaced by armed gang attacks take refuge in the town hall of the Kenscoff neighborhood of Port-au-Prince, Haiti, Feb. 13, 2025.
The Kenyan-led Multinational Support and Security Mission for Haiti denies losing officers during a gunfight with armed gangs in Kenscoff. Spokesperson Godfrey Otunge says news to the contrary published and shared on social media is "propaganda."
